Best Quotes about Art

1.
Follow your heart, but be quiet for a while first. Ask questions, then feel the answer. Learn to trust your heart.

2.
Art is the imposing of a pattern on experience, and our aesthetic enjoyment is recognition of the pattern.
Alfred North Whitehead

3.
Repetition is the death of art.
Robin Green

4.
Art forms of the past were really considered elitist. Bach did not compose for the masses, neither did Beethoven. It was always for patrons, aristocrats, and royalty. Now we have a sort of democratic version of that, which is to say that the audience is so splintered in its interests.
David Cronenberg

5.
The more horrifying this world becomes, the more art becomes abstract.
Klee, Paul
